The Allure of Farm Simulation Games

So, what’s so fascinating about farm sim games?

  • Relaxation: Unlike the adrenaline-pumping action game, farm simulations offer a more laid-back experience.
  • Creativity: Players can build their own farms, choose crops, and decorate their spaces.
  • Community: Many farm games feature social interactions, allowing players to connect with others.

The combination of these factors creates a unique gaming experience that can be both thrilling and soothing. It’s a balance that keeps players coming back for more.

The Balance of Adventure and Farming

One might argue that while farming games appear slow-paced, they encompass many elements typically associated with adventure games. Players can explore various terrains, discover hidden treasures, and complete both small and large quests. The excitement of finding new resources or achieving a farming milestone adds a layer of thrill that is often undervalued.

Key Differences Between Farm Simulation and Traditional Adventure Games

  1. Gameplay Style: While traditional adventure games may focus on combat and conflict, farm simulators are about building and nurturing.
  2. Objective: Adventure games often have quest-driven goals; in farm games, success is measured by growth and resource management.
  3. Pacing: Farm simulation games allow for a slower pace, perfect for players looking to unwind.

While adventure games might captivate some with their fast-paced action and intricate storylines, farm simulation games embrace a sense of adventure that's reflective of daily life—growth, stewardship, and community.
